Is Thornton, PA a Good Place to Live?

Thornton receives an overall livability grade of A+ (92/100), placing it among the better areas in Pennsylvania. Safety scores A+ (99/100), indicating lower crime rates than most areas. Affordability scores A+ (100/100) with a median household income of $213,482 and median home values around $664,200.

About 73.5%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her, and the unemployment rate is 1.6%. 100% of housing is owner-occupied. The median age is 47.
